How they compare
Philippines currently reports 0.9749 constant 2015 US$ per US$ of GDP against 0.9593 constant 2015 US$ per US$ of GDP in Suriname, a difference of 0.0156 constant 2015 US$ per US$ of GDP.
The two have swapped places 9 times across 50 shared years of data; in 1975 it was Suriname ahead.
Philippines ranks 18th and Suriname ranks 21st of 193 countries.
Suriname has averaged higher in every one of the 6 decades both report.

About this data
Gross value added at basic prices (GVA) (constant 2015 US$) divided by GDP (current US$), mat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
